Why are house-elves able to Apparate in Hogwarts?

House-elves could also Apparate, but without some of the restrictions that wizards had, due to their unique type of magic. For example, they could Apparate inside and outside of Hogwarts and even the Crystal Cave, where powerful enchantments prevented all witches and wizards from doing so.

Can elves Apparate in Hogwarts?

Yes, house-elves are able to Apparate inside of Hogwarts. In Chamber of Secrets Dobby Apparates in and out of the hospital wing when Harry is regrowing the bones in his arm.

Can house-elves Apparate people?

House-elves could also Apparate in groups, in order to transport others, such as when Dobby would Apparate his friends Harry, Ron and Hermione together; this was called Side-Along Apparition.

How does Dobby Apparate Malfoy Manor?

House Elves are actually able to apparate around Hogwarts, and Kreacher was able to apparate out of the cave where Voldemort's horcrux was placed (which Dumbledore himself couldn't apparate out of). That's how Dobby could apparate into the cellar - the anti-apparition jinx applied to wizards, not to elves.

What happens when Dobby gets a sock?

In Harry Potter and the Chamber of Secrets, Harry hands Lucius Tom Riddle's diary encased in one of Harry's own old socks. Lucius disgustedly removes the sock and casts it aside, tossing it in Dobby's direction. What is this? Dobby catches the sock, and, in doing so, is instantly freed from the Malfoy family.
